General Information

TFETV-60 is as the direct analogue to Hyflux KRISTAL K2000T UF Membrane.
TaFlux ETV series ultrafiltration (UF) membrane module TFETV-60 is a pressurized module, which is designed and manufactured for the filtration of surface water, potable water, seawater and industrial wastewater. These UF modules are made of new generation PVDF hollow fiber membrane with high fouling resistance and hydrophilicity.
TFETV-60 is applied in new systems, as well as directly connected to existing UF systems as replacements, providing high-quality filtrate by removing suspended solids, colloids, pyrogens, bacteria, viruses and other impurities to protect downstream processes.

Specifications
ModelTFETV-60
Effective membrane area m² (ft²)60 (645)
Membrane materialPVDF (Polyvinylidene Fluoride)
Fiber ID/OD0.7/1.3 mm (0.02/0.05 inch)
Flow directionOutside-in
Pore size0.025 μm
Bacteria removal> 99.9999%
Housing materialUPVC
End caps materialUPVC
Potting materialPolyurethane resin
O-rings materialEPDM
Dry weight60 KG (132 lbs)
Wet weight filled with water100 KG (221 lbs)
Operating and Cleaning Limits
Type of operationDead-end flow or cross flow
Design flux (25°C)60 - 120 L/m2·h (35 - 71 gfd)
Temperature5 - 40°C (41 - 104°F)
Maximum feed pressure (20°C)2.5 bar (36.2 psi)
Maximum trans-membrane pressure2 bar (29 psi)
Backwash flux (25°C)80 - 120 L/m2·h (48 - 71 gfd)
Maximum backwash pressure2 bar (29 psi)
Maximum air scour feed pressure2.5 bar (36.2 psi)
Maximum air scour flow4 - 12 Nm3/h (2.4 - 7.1 scfm)
pH continuous operation @ 25°C2 - 11
pH cleaning @ 25°C1 - 12
Maximum NaClO (continuous operation)30 mg/L
Maximum NaClO (cleaning)5,000 mg/L
Maximum feed TSS100 ppm
Maximum feed turbidity300 NTU
Maximum feed particle size300 µm
Filtrate SDI15≤ 2.5
Filtrate turbidity≤ 0.1 NTU
